Indore: With an objective to create awareness about terrorism, Indian Institute of Management Indore community members observed Anti- Terrorism Day on Tuesday. Faculty and staff members gathered to promote peace, humanity and unity among the citizens of our country. The event commenced with welcome address by IIM Indore safety officer Jigar Kantharia who shared the purpose of the pledge.
Sharing his views on terrorism, Col (retired) Gururaj Gopinath Pamidi, CAO, IIM Indore, said Indian citizens should observe anti-terrorism day every day and remain aware about our surroundings and the happenings. “We need to change the mentality that being a citizen, we do not have any duty towards the nation and that terrorism is something to be taken care of only by the intelligence and security agencies.
Remain alert and help the nation to fight terrorism,” he said. The IIM Indore community then took a pledge to oppose all forms of terrorism, violence and uphold and promote peace, social harmony and understanding among all the human beings.
